BELOW IS YOUR TRICK TO UNLOCKING THE REALM OF WEB SERVICES UNDERSTANDING

Below Is Your Trick To Unlocking The Realm Of Web Services Understanding

Below Is Your Trick To Unlocking The Realm Of Web Services Understanding

Blog Article

Content Author-Choi Fry

Discover the ultimate Web Services Handbook for all your demands. Discover interaction protocols, core concepts of SOAP and REST, and best practices for smooth application. Discover the secrets to mastering internet solutions, from comprehending the essentials to executing scalable style. Master the art of making protected systems and enhancing for future development. Open the power of internet services within your reaches.

Introduction of Web Services



If you've ever before questioned what web solutions are and just how they function, this summary is the ideal place to start. Web solutions are a method for different applications to communicate with each other online. They permit smooth combination of systems, making it less complicated to share information and functionalities.

Among the crucial elements of internet solutions is their use typical protocols like HTTP and XML to facilitate communication. This standardization makes certain that different systems can understand and connect with each other properly. Web solutions can be categorized right into two major types: SOAP (Simple Item Gain Access To Protocol) and REST (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ies upon basic HTTP approaches like GET, POST, PUT, and DELETE. Both have their staminas and are made use of in various situations based on needs.

Trick Ideas and Technologies



Checking out the foundational concepts and innovations of web solutions is essential for recognizing their capability and application in modern-day systems. When delving into the crucial principles and modern technologies of internet solutions, you unlock to a world of interconnected possibilities. Here are some essential elements to realize:

- ** SOAP (Simple Things Access Protocol) **: This method defines the structure of messages exchanged between internet services.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to explain the capabilities used by a web sol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that uses basic HTTP techniques for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ange in between internet services due to its flexibility and readability.

Understanding these core ideas and modern technologies will lay a strong foundation for your trip right into the world of web services.

Best Practices for Implementation



To ensure effective implementation of web services, prioritize adherence to best techniques.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, specifications, and expected responses. Constant naming conventions and versioning of APIs are critical for maintainability. When developing your web solutions, adhere to the principles of REST to create a scalable and adaptable design. Execute correct authentication and authorization mechanisms to secure your solutions, such as OAuth or API tricks.

Checking is important in making sure the integrity of your internet solutions. Create detailed test cases that cover different scenarios, including positive and unfavorable testing. https://www.forbes.com/sites/forbesbusinesscouncil/2022/05/26/seven-small-business-growth-strategies-that-work-in-2022/ and automated screening can aid capture concerns early in the development procedure. Screen your internet solutions in real-time to identify efficiency bottlenecks and prospective failures. Logging and mistake handling are crucial for diagnosing problems and fixing troubles efficiently.



Last but not least, take into consideration the scalability of your web solutions deliberately for future growth. Execute caching mechanisms and tons balancing to deal with enhanced web traffic. Consistently review and enhance your code for effectiveness. By complying with these best practices, you can simplify the implementation of internet services and ensure their success.

Final thought

Congratulations! You've simply opened the key to understanding internet services. By comprehending affordable local seo and innovations, and implementing finest methods, you're well on your way to coming to be an internet services specialist.

Maintain checking out and trying out what you've found out to proceed expanding your knowledge and skills in this amazing field.

The world of internet solutions is now within your reaches, ready for you to check out and overcome. Delight in the trip!